No Signal, No Chance: The Risk of Sudden Lane Jumps
Someone cuts into your lane without a signal or enough space, giving you no time to react. On roads like South Salina or Route 11, it happens often, and the aftermath gets complicated fast.
With comparative negligence, each driver’s actions are weighed to determine fault. If you’re found partially responsible, any compensation you receive could be reduced. That’s why it’s so important to document what happened right away with clear evidence like photos, notes, or witness accounts.

Slammed Sideways: The Injuries You Can’t See Right Away
You might walk away thinking you’re fine. But within hours, that sharp shoulder pain, throbbing head, or stiff neck tells another story. These signs often point to soft tissue injuries, which don’t always show up on X-rays and tend to develop gradually. Some of the most common injury patterns after sideswipes involve deeper issues that demand medical attention.
These may include:
- Shoulder strains or joint tears
- Head trauma from sudden impact
- Neck and spinal misalignment
If symptoms persist or worsen, the long-term risks tied to spinal damage can guide your decisions on treatment and recovery.
After the Crash: Fear, Anxiety, and the Drive That Follows
Even if your car gets repaired, the emotional toll can stick around. Anxiety after a crash often leads to stress behind the wheel, loss of concentration, sleep disturbances, and even missed workdays. These lingering effects may impact your performance at home or on the job, and over time, they contribute to lost productivity if left unaddressed.
Repaired but Not Right: When the Car Never Feels the Same
Even after the mechanic signs off, the car doesn’t feel the same. The steering might seem off, the ride bumpier, or there’s simply a lingering sense that something isn’t quite right. On top of that, your vehicle might now be worth less than before the accident, and that loss in value is something insurance often ignores.
